Studio Album, released in 2023

Songs / Tracks Listing

1. Damage (6:59)
2. Last to Succumb (4:49)
3. The Trail of Notes (6:46)
4. Another War (6:01)
5. Catalyst of Fear (7:51)
6. They Will Rise Again (5:26)
7. Nightmares (7:03)
8. The Parade (7:26)
9. Voices from the Sea (8:20)
10. Postcards from War (12:10)

Total Time 72:51

Line-up / Musicians

- Vassilios Topalides / vocals
- Kosta Vreto / guitars
- Sakis Bandis / keyboards
- Kostas Scandalis / bass
- Stergios Kourou / drums

With:
- Theoharis / additional vocals (9)

Releases information

Label: Steel Gallery Records
Release date: May 19, 2023
